I enjoyed The Last Wish; I got a copy from the UK (I'm in the US) a few months ago. I also just read that Gollancz will be publishing some (all?) of the other novels starting with Blood Of The Elves in 2008; it's up for pre-order on Amazon.com UK.

Ausir
November 16th, 2007, 15:25
Unfortunately, for unknown reasons, they're skipping the second short story collection, "The Sword of Destiny" - some of the stories are standalone, but more than a half of them are actually an introduction to the novels.
